§ 53.001 PURPOSE AND INTENT.
   (A)   Purpose. The purpose of this chapter is to regulate the use and construction of public and private sanitary sewers within the jurisdiction of the village in order to comply with applicable federal and state standards, and to protect the public health, safety and welfare. The construction, maintenance and repair of all sewage disposal systems, sanitary sewers and sanitary sewer service lines including the connection to all sanitary sewers within the village shall be under the direction of and subject to the approval of the village whether constructed or maintained by the village or by private firms, individuals or utilities.
   (B)   Intent. The intent of this chapter is to provide reasonable standards and procedures for the uniform construction and use of sanitary sewers within the jurisdiction of the village.
   (C)   Separate system. The sewer systems of the village shall consist of a storm water drain system and a separate sanitary sewer collection system. The two systems shall not be interconnected, but shall remain separate at all times.
